Excellent work on the graphics side Moss, Push 2 and bitwig is much slicker to use now (very cool).
When using the "Add Device" button to add a vst effect I can't seem to add a new effect instead it just tries to replace an existing one. Also after selecting a vst in the browser I can't seem to confirm it from the hardware. I'm I missing something?
This one is more of a change/feature request. If you don't have any plans for the "Convert" button I propose using this to access the View section that is currently activated using a long press of the "Master" button. The "Convert" button would be easier to use as it is larger and faster as there would be no wait before entering the screen. Alternatively using the "Layout" button to access this menu would also make logical sense.
Thank you for all your hard work on this project it is appreciated!

The new years edition 7.10 is online!
As usual get it from: http://www.mossgrabers.de/Software/Bitwig/Bitwig.html
Changes:
Push 1/2:
- New: Implemented Volume, Pan and Sends modes for the layers view.
* Push 1: Use **Select+Volume/Pan/Track** buttons to activate. For Sendmodes press **Pan** multiple times.
* Push 2: Use the menu buttons above the display to activate.
- Improved: If no device is selected the primary device of the current channel (if any) is used. This prevents that you have to manually select a device with the mouse.
- Improved: Deactivated **Add Effect** button since the function is currently not working and just confused users (requires API fix)
Push 2:
- Improved: Deactivated LED on unused buttons Convert and Setup
- Fixed: Script did crash when non-ASCII characters were used in names
- Fixed: In Track view soloing the selected track also soloed the mastertrack
- Fixed: Sends were not displayed in Track View for the last channel when tracks were less than 8
- Fixed: Menu for long press Mute/Solo was not displayed in Sendviews
